A test for blood flow problems in diabetic foot ulcers
Part of Heart & circulation, Hormones & metabolism, Skin clinical trials.
This trial is testing a new way to check for blocked arteries in people with diabetes who have foot ulcers. The goal is to see if this test can help doctors diagnose blood flow problems more accurately.

Who can take part
- You are 18 years or older
- You have type 1 or type 2 diabetes
- You have a foot ulcer on one or both feet
- You are willing to provide written consent to join the study
- You have not had a prior revascularization procedure (like a bypass or stent) in your legs
